Output 258a3790c703410dee4c0a20e3afcdf8aa8c88a768d87414b6f178a1ecfa87ff:26

value
27855494
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c5ee3374e231310aa4bd28298e68f31af2571362991cd637fe7e8128c96c12e
address
bc1ph30wxd6wyvf3p2jt62pf3e50xxhj2ufk9xgu6cmlul5p9rykcyhq9jjh3p
transaction
258a3790c703410dee4c0a20e3afcdf8aa8c88a768d87414b6f178a1ecfa87ff
spent
true